Mr. George Lawrence Anzelone, Sr., 87, of Waynesboro, PA and formerly of Thurmont, MD, passed away on August 27, 2018 due to health complications. He was the fiancAC. of Kay Ensor, of Waynesboro, PA. Born February 22, 1931 in Flushing, Queens, New York, George was the son of the late Michael J. and Rose Anzelone. George was a self-taught baker, and he worked at several grocery stores in Frederick and Carroll Counties, including a decade with Weis Markets. He was a Past President of the Thurmont Senior Center, where he was active for many years. He enjoyed baking and decorating cakes for family, friends and special occasions. In addition to his fiancAC., Mr. Anzelone is survived by five children, George L. Anzelone, Jr. of Fly Creek, NY, Christine A. Mech & husband Leonard of Thurmont, Anthony W. Anzelone of Thurmont, Carmela Anzelone-Shepard of Punta Gorda, FL, and Eleanor C. Anzelone of Hartwick, NY; a brother, Charles Anzelone & wife Kay of Flushing, NY; a grandson, Michael Anzelone; and many nieces, nephews, cousins, friends and other relatives. He was preceded in death by his late wife, Joanne C. Anzelone, in 1998, and by seven siblings: Joey, Millie, Tootsie, Libby, Anna, Louie, and Mike.
